Bill Summary
An act to repeal Section 2226 of the Elections Code, relating to elections.
AI Summary
This bill repeals an outdated section of the Elections Code that outlines procedures for county elections officials to update voter registration records based on change-of-address information and to change a voter's status to inactive if mailings are returned as undeliverable or if other information indicates the voter has moved out of state. The repealed section, Section 2226, also detailed how voters with inactive status could have their registration reactivated or canceled. The bill's purpose is to remove this obsolete language from the law, likely because newer, more current provisions or systems now govern these processes.
